Standing for “Moving Quickly in the Mountains”, the Merrell MQM 3 Mid GTX men’s hiking boots offer multiple uses. They are stable enough to hike in, agile enough to run in, and durable enough for light scrambling. Those hiking boots feature Vibram TC5+ outsoles designed with a technical compound with great overall performance for multisport. Their non-marking formula delivers an all-around balance of grip, traction, durability, flexibility and comfort. In addition, they feature a Gore-Tex waterproof membrane, exceptional breathability and waterproof performance.

This is basically a hightop trail runner, which is exactly what I was looking for. I have a pair of moabs, and they're great, but I wanted something that bridged the gap between trail runners and hiking boots. The extra ankle support of the MQM is great for rocky and rooty terrain, but they're a lot lighter and sleeker than my Moabs. If youre not carrying a heavy pack I really think these shoes hit that sweet spot of support vs bulk. My only criticism is that the climbing toe is very slippery in snow and slush. I know thats not what it was designed for, but if you're going to use these as an everyday shoe through the winter, its something to keep in mind. Other than that, they're pretty much perfect.
